Key roles and responsibilities:
- Supporting the menswear designers and senior designers to create and develop original design ideas, concepts, embroideries, fabrications and seasonal themes
- Sourcing of relevant fabrics to meet the design requirements
- Creating specs/tech packs for factories
- Ensuring critical path is adhered to, and keep on top of all key dates
- Liaising with factories and overseas offices
- Creating relationships with buyers
- Participating in inspiration and sourcing trips
- Trend packs /colour inspiration
- Supporting with team approvals and administration
